Python实现的栈(Stack)

上传:qqarmor37980 浏览: 8 推荐: 0 文件:pdf 大小:76.26 KB 上传时间:2022-03-12 16:02:06 版权申诉

Python本身已有顺序表的实现,所以这里从栈开始。这堆书的特点是,最后被堆进去的书,永远在最上面。从这堆书里面取一本书出来,取哪本书最方便?我大Python的内建数据结构太强大,可以用list直接实现栈,简单快捷。其他的数据结构在Python中也是以类似的方式实现的。如果希望items[]是Stack类私有的属性,这样做就好了:没错,就是在items前面加两个下划线__,在Python中,类的私有成员就是这样定义哒~如果希望限定Stack类的成员只有items,不要其他的怪蜀黍乱加成员,那么这样做就好了:这样就安全多啦~Python并没有Java里的

上传资源
用户评论